The arch-rivals have praised India’s victory against England on Saturday that ended the series. Shahid Afridi, a former captain of Pakistan, was pleased by the Men in Blue’s professional effort during the second Twenty20 International at Edgbaston.
India defeated the hosts by 49 runs, gaining a solid 2-0 lead because to Rohit Sharma’s outstanding leadership and aggressive strategy.
Ravindra Jadeja’s Innings Help Visitors Post Respectable Total
The new opening combo of Rohit and Rishabh Pant put up a 49-run opening partnership to help them get off to a fast start after being given the opportunity to bat first. With his 46 unbroken runs, Ravindra Jadeja helped visitors set a lofty goal of 171 for the home team.
In response, Jos Buttler’s England were dismissed for a pitiful 121 runs in just 17 overs. India won because Jasprit Bumrah (2/10) and Yuzevndra Chahal (2/10) perfectly matched Bhuvneshwar Kumar’s (3/15) newly discovered rhythm in the powerplay overs.
Shahid Afridi Impressed By Indian Bowling Performance
Afridi praised the Indian squad on Twitter after their impressive victory, praising the bowling unit in particular. In the forthcoming T20 World Cup Down Under, Rohit Sharma’s squad would undoubtedly be one of the favourites, he said.

“India have played outstanding cricket and deserve to win the series. Really impressive bowling performance, they’ll surely be one of the favourites for the T20 World Cup in Australia,” Afridi tweeted.
Visitor’s approach appeared to be to continue making huge strokes even after wickets were lost at one end. Virat Kohli experienced peer pressure in the meanwhile. The skier’s poor timing revealed his desperation and brought an end to his inning with a score of 1.
The most amazing feature, though, was from India’s 89 for five, as they still managed to reach 170. It was all down to Jadeja, who wasn’t having much fun playing T20 cricket a few months ago. He had a rough time with CSK during the IPL, but on Saturday he came back with a game-winning effort.
Jadeja appeared to be playing without any inhibitions, and it was clear that even when wickets dropped at the other end, there was no letting up in his strokeplay since the scoreboard had a competitive feel to it. This was happening amid strong signs that he may depart CSK next year.
